About Miroslav Sokić
Miroslav Sokić is a scholar working on Water Science and Technology, Mechanical Engineering and Fuel Technology, having authored 84 papers that have together received 657 indexed citations. Recurring topics across this work include Metal Extraction and Bioleaching (43 papers), Minerals Flotation and Separation Techniques (34 papers) and Extraction and Separation Processes (26 papers). The work is most often cited by research in Water Science and Technology (341 citations), Mechanical Engineering (466 citations) and Biomedical Engineering (454 citations). Miroslav Sokić has collaborated with scholars based in Serbia, Germany and Vietnam. Frequent co-authors include Branislav Marković, Dragana Živković, Nada Štrbac, Srđan Stanković, Željko Kamberović, Sreċko Stopić, Jovica Stojanović, Bernd Friedrich, Milan M. Antonijević and Grozdanka Bogdanović. Their work appears in journals such as SHILAP Revista de lepidopterología, Sustainability and Environmental Science and Pollution Research.
